雨课堂拥有三个服务器是为了确保平台的稳定性、可靠性和扩展性,同时提供更好的用户体验。雨课堂之所以采用三个服务器的架构设计,主要是为了提升系统的稳定性、可靠性和性能,确保用户能够获得更好的使用体验,具体原因如下:
1、负载均衡:当用户访问量较大时,单一服务器可能无法承受巨大的请求压力,通过使用多个服务器进行负载均衡,可以将用户的请求分散到不同的服务器上进行处理,这种技术可以提高系统的并发处理能力,保持系统的高可用性和高稳定性。
2、提高并发处理能力:在高并发访问下,多个应用服务器可以同时处理大量的用户请求,避免单点过载导致的系统崩溃或响应速度下降,从而保证用户访问的流畅性。
1、容错功能:一旦某个服务器出现故障,其他服务器可以接管其工作,从而保证系统的连续运行,这种冗余设计可以降低系统故障的风险。
2、数据备份:多服务器可以实现数据的多点备份,即使某一个服务器出现问题,用户的数据也能得到保护,避免数据丢失的风险。
雨课堂可能存在不同地区的用户,为了提高用户的访问速度和体验,将服务器部署在不同的地理位置是必要的,这样可以使用户的请求离他们更近,减少网络延迟,提高访问速度。
1、提高系统性能:多个服务器可以通过分布式计算和集群技术来提高系统的响应速度和并发处理能力,有效提升系统的性能。
2、横向扩展:随着用户量的增加,可以随时增加新的服务器来满足需求,支持系统的横向扩展。
1、服务连续性:通过多个服务器的协同工作,即使某一台服务器发生故障或需要维护,其他服务器也可以继续提供服务,确保业务的连续性。
2、业务不中断:多个服务器之间可以相互备份和冗余,当一台服务器发生故障时,其他服务器可以顶替其工作,确保用户访问不受影响。
雨课堂之所以采用三个服务器的架构设计,是为了实现负载均衡、容错备份、地理分布、系统性能提升以及服务连续性等多方面的目标,从而确保系统的稳定性、可靠性和性能,为用户提供更好的使用体验。
| 服务器编号 | 服务器名称 | 作用说明 |
| 1 | 主服务器 | 承担主要的用户请求处理,确保系统的稳定性和响应速度。 |
| 2 | 备用服务器 | 当主服务器出现故障时,备用服务器可以立即接管工作,保证服务的连续性。 |
| 3 | 分布式服务器 | 通过多个服务器分散处理请求,提高系统整体的负载能力和扩展性,减轻单个服务器的压力。 |
本文地址:https://www.shjdjh.com/news/82417.html
免责声明:本站内容仅用于学习参考,信息和图片素材来源于互联网,如内容侵权与违规,请联系我们进行删除,我们将在三个工作日内处理。联系邮箱:cloudinto#qq.com(把#换成@)